The file manager on a Hisense Vidaa Smart TV—whether you call it "Media," "Media Browser," or simply the USB player—is a practical tool that gets the job done for most home users. By following the steps outlined in this guide, you will be able to access your USB drives, play a wide range of media files, manage basic folder operations, and even stream content wirelessly from your phone or computer.
